Onboarding note — telemetry compression. The Hollowane agent compresses telemetry payloads with zstd before upload; never change the dictionary version without coordinating with the Pellmor ingest team, since decompression is dictionary-pinned. Compressed batches are also signed so ingest can reject tampered uploads. The signing key the agent currently uses appears below.

deploy key for kagup-bawig: bky9_ZMq28eTw9

### Blue-green deploys — Ledgermite billing worker

Quick refresher before you page anyone: the billing worker runs blue-green, and the green pool stays idle until health checks pass for five straight minutes. Never flip traffic while an invoice batch is mid-run — check the batch lock first. If the flip goes sideways, roll back by repointing the router; don't kill pods, they need to drain outstanding charges. Rollback takes about ninety seconds. The active pool currently runs with the following configuration.

service settings:
ralael:
  pin: 7453
  tenant: zorath
  seal: seal_087806e4
  metrics_host: metrics.ralael.paliqworks.example
  standby_team: fraath
  escalation: praok-istiel
  nonce: 10e083

Runbook: Harrowmere retention sweeper

Scope: nightly purge of expired records across tenant shards. If the sweep stalls past 03:30, kill the job and let the next cycle pick it up — partial sweeps are safe. Do not adjust retention windows during an incident; legal owns those. Escalate only if two consecutive runs fail. Current operating parameters for the sweeper are as follows.

config for tagaf-bawif:
[norok]
host = norok.ordinworks.local
user = norok_svc
database = norok_prod

## Building Access — Spares Room (Hullbrook Annex)

Contractors: the spare hardware room is down the east corridor on the ground floor, third door on the left. Sign in at the front desk first and grab a visitor lanyard. Anything you take out, jot it in the blue logbook — yes, even the little stuff. The door self-locks, so don't wedge it. To get in, punch in the code below.

staff pass of hagug-taguf = bdg-HJ-9